Physical Descriptions
- Medium
- Red chalk on cream antique laid paper, laid down on cream wove paper, with blue wove paper borders adhered to face
- Dimensions
- 36.3 x 20.4 cm (14 5/16 x 8 1/16 in.)
- Inscriptions and Marks
-
- watermark: None
- inscription: bottom left, black ink: (by a later hand): J. B. M. Pierre
- collector's mark: lower right, black ink: baron Roger Portalis (L. 2232)
Provenance
- Recorded Ownership History
-
Baron Roger Portalis (Lugt 2232), Paris. [Christie’s, New York, January 10, 1990, lot 147 (as Pierre)]. [Christie’s, New York, January 10, 1996, lot 238], sold; to Jeffrey E. Horvitz, Boston, gift; to Harvard Art Museums, 1999.
